tonyf
  • 0
Новичок

WordPress 3.0.1 на веб-сервере IIS 6: проблемы с постоянными ссылками

  • 0

Недавно я наткнулся на этот блог «Использование перезаписи URL-адресов IIRF на IIS6 с WordPress» ( http://john-sheehan.com/blog/using-iirf-url-rewriting-on-iis6-with-wordpress/ ) Джона Шихана. когда я установил сайт WordPress, который я разработал на своей Mac OS X с MAMP, а затем перенес сайт в среду MS IIS6 Windows 2003 Server.

Переход на домашнюю страницу работает нормально, но затем все мои другие страницы не могут быть найдены — 404. Мой сайт настроен с постоянными ссылками в WordPress 3.0.1, где я использую пользовательскую структуру /http:/www.mysite.com/% пост%/

Таким образом, пример постоянной ссылки для одной из моих страниц, которую невозможно найти, — http://www.mysite.com/aboutus.

Читая об этом, я предполагаю, что причина, по которой мои страницы не могут быть найдены, заключается в том, что мой файл.htaccess несовместим с сервером IIS 6, поскольку это файл только для Apache.

В любом случае, чтобы сократить длинную историю, глядя на запись сайта / блога выше, касающуюся использования IIRF URL Rewrite и меня, являющегося полным новичком в переписывании URL-адресов, у меня есть следующие вопросы:

A) Чтобы получить мою пользовательскую структуру постоянной ссылки /http:/www.mysite.com/%postname%/, как должен выглядеть мой файл правила, чтобы WordPress на IIS 6 действительно находил мои страницы, описанные выше?

Б) Как называется этот файл и где (местоположение) на веб-сервере я могу разместить файл правил?

C) Нужно ли мне удалять мой текущий файл.htaccess из моего каталога WordPress, в котором находится мой сайт на IIS 6?

Любая помощь в этом будет высоко оценена.

Спасибо.

Share
  1. Нет необходимости устанавливать какой-либо фильтр ISAPI, чтобы удалить index.php из постоянных ссылок WordPress. Нет необходимости в файле.htaccess. Используйте эти простые шаги для постоянных ссылок WordPress в IIS 6.0, используя пользовательское перенаправление 404 для общего хостинга Windows / хостинга манаса или любых общих окон. хостинг.

    http://dotnetcodebytes.blogspot.com/2011/11/remove-indexphp-from-wordpress-on.html

    • 0
  2. У нас недавно была такая же проблема. Добавление index.php в начало ваших пользовательских настроек постоянной ссылки должно решить эту проблему.

    Наш выглядит как /index.php/%year%/%monthnum%/%category%/%postname%/ и отлично работает для всех наших постов и страниц.

    • 0

Оставить ответ

You must login to add an answer.